What Are the Key Benefits of Using a Food Kitchen Scale in Cooking and Baking?
The key benefits of using a food kitchen scale in cooking and baking include accuracy, portion control, consistency, ingredient measurement, and ease of use.
- Accuracy
- Portion Control
- Consistency
- Ingredient Measurement
- Ease of Use
Using a food kitchen scale provides multiple advantages that enhance the cooking and baking experience.
-
Accuracy:
The benefit of accuracy in using a food kitchen scale lies in ensuring precise measurements of ingredients. A food kitchen scale measures ingredients in grams or ounces, reducing the chances of error often found in volumetric measurements. According to a study published in the Journal of Food Science, precise measurements can significantly affect the final product in baking, as chemical reactions rely on exact ratios of ingredients. Recipes often specify amounts in weight, making a scale indispensable for achieving the intended outcome. -
Portion Control:
The benefit of portion control using a food kitchen scale is particularly relevant for those monitoring their dietary intake. A digital scale enables individuals to measure serving sizes accurately. For instance, the American Heart Association recommends measuring portions to avoid overeating. Studies show that people who use scales to track food intake are more likely to achieve weight loss or maintenance compared to those who do not. -
Consistency:
The benefit of consistency from using a food kitchen scale lies in the ability to replicate recipes. Weighing ingredients allows cooks and bakers to maintain the integrity of their culinary creations. The Science of Baking indicates that small variations in ingredient quantities can lead to drastically different outcomes, such as texture and flavor. Scales help achieve the same results each time a recipe is made. -
Ingredient Measurement:
The benefit of ingredient measurement with a food kitchen scale involves versatility across different recipes. Many recipes, especially in professional contexts, list ingredients by weight. This approach allows for easy conversions and adjustments based on availability. According to the Culinary Institute of America, many culinary schools now advocate using scales as a standard practice in kitchens to streamline the cooking process. -
Ease of Use:
The benefit of ease of use comes from the user-friendly design of many food kitchen scales. Most digital scales feature a simple interface, making them accessible to novice cooks. Additionally, many models offer tare functions, allowing users to zero out the weight of containers. This simplifies the measurement process by eliminating the need for manual calculations, as noted in consumer product reviews.
These benefits make food kitchen scales an essential tool for anyone committed to improving their culinary skills.
How Do Digital Food Kitchen Scales Enhance Recipe Precision?
Digital food kitchen scales enhance recipe precision by providing accurate measurements, allowing for consistency, and facilitating portion control. These aspects contribute significantly to the quality of culinary outcomes.
Accurate measurements: Digital food scales measure ingredients with precision. For example, a scale can provide results down to the gram or ounce. According to the Journal of Food Science, precise ingredient measurement can improve recipe accuracy, leading to better results (Smith, 2020). This accuracy is crucial in baking, where even small variations can alter texture and flavor.
Consistency: Consistent measurements ensure that recipes yield the same quality each time. A study in the International Journal of Gastronomy and Food Science found that using a digital scale lead to a 30% reduction in recipe variability (Lee, 2021). By standardizing ingredient amounts, cooks can reproduce successful dishes reliably. This is particularly important in professional kitchens where the same dish must meet customer expectations repeatedly.
Portion control: Digital scales aid in portion control by helping users measure serving sizes accurately. Research from the Journal of Nutritional Science indicates that precise portion sizes can aid in weight management and nutritional balance (Jones, 2019). By using a scale, individuals can monitor their intake and adhere to dietary guidelines more effectively.
User-friendly features: Many digital scales come with features like tare function and unit conversions. The tare function allows users to subtract the container’s weight for accurate ingredient measurements. This simplifies the cooking process and reduces the risk of error.
Overall, digital food kitchen scales improve measurement accuracy, enhance consistency, and support portion control, making them an essential tool for cooks and bakers.
What Features Should You Consider When Selecting a Digital Food Kitchen Scale?
When selecting a digital food kitchen scale, consider features that enhance precision and usability.
- Measurement Units
- Capacity and Weight Limit
- Precision and Accuracy
- Platform Size
- Tare Function
- Battery Type and Life
- Design and Portability
- Additional Features (e.g., nutritional information, wireless connectivity)
These features offer various perspectives on functionality and user experience.
-
Measurement Units: The feature of measurement units allows users to switch between grams, ounces, pounds, and kilograms. This flexibility caters to diverse culinary needs, making it easier to follow international recipes. Many high-quality scales offer a simple button to toggle between units.
-
Capacity and Weight Limit: Capacity defines the maximum weight the scale can measure, often ranging from 5kg to 20kg. A higher weight limit is beneficial for weighing large quantities, while a lower limit suffices for smaller kitchen tasks. Consumers should evaluate their typical cooking requirements to choose an appropriate capacity.
-
Precision and Accuracy: Precision refers to the smallest increment the scale can measure, often expressed in grams or ounces. High-precision scales can measure in 0.1-gram increments, which is crucial for baking and other precise culinary tasks. Accuracy ensures that the scale provides the correct weight consistently, which affects the outcome of recipes.
-
Platform Size: The platform size determines how well the scale accommodates different food items or containers. A larger platform facilitates weighing bulky items or multiple ingredients at once. Selecting a scale with a sufficient platform size enhances usability during food prep.
-
Tare Function: The tare function allows users to reset the scale to zero after placing a container on it. This feature simplifies weighing multiple food items separately without needing to perform manual calculations. This convenience saves time and reduces errors.
-
Battery Type and Life: Most digital kitchen scales use batteries, either disposable or rechargeable. Battery life can significantly influence user experience; scales with long-lasting batteries require less frequent changes or charging. Considering accessibility to power sources aids in decision-making.
-
Design and Portability: The design and portability of the scale determine how easily it fits into kitchen decor and storage solutions. A compact, lightweight scale can be stored easily, while an aesthetically pleasing design can enhance kitchen counter appeal.
-
Additional Features: Some scales feature advanced functions, such as providing nutritional information or connecting to mobile apps for recipe management. While these features may elevate a scale’s utility, they can also increase its cost. Users must weigh these extra functions against their actual needs.
Carefully evaluating these features will ensure that the selected scale meets individual cooking and baking preferences.

How Do Different Types of Kitchen Scales Compare in Terms of Accuracy and User Experience?
Different types of kitchen scales can be compared based on accuracy and user experience. Here is a table that outlines the key features of various kitchen scales:
| Type of Scale | Accuracy | User Experience | Price Range | Common Use Cases |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Mechanical Scale | Typically ±5g | Simple to use, no batteries needed, but may require manual calibration | $10 – $30 | Basic cooking, baking |
| Digital Scale | Typically ±1g | Easy to read, often includes tare function, powered by batteries | $15 – $50 | Precise measurements for baking, portion control |
| Smart Scale | Typically ±1g | Connects to apps for tracking, may have complex features | $30 – $100 | Tracking nutrition, advanced cooking |
| Kitchen Scale with Bowl | Typically ±1g | Convenient for mixing, easy to clean, but may take up more space | $20 – $60 | Mixing ingredients, meal prep |

How Should You Maintain a Food Kitchen Scale for Longevity and Performance?
To maintain a food kitchen scale for longevity and performance, regularly clean it, store it properly, and replace batteries as needed. Most kitchen scales can last several years with proper care. Research suggests that users can extend the lifespan of kitchen scales by 30-50% through careful maintenance.
Cleaning involves wiping the scale with a damp cloth after each use. Avoid using harsh chemicals. Storing the scale in a dry place protects it from moisture damage. Frequent exposure to water can lead to malfunction. Regularly calibrating the scale ensures accurate measurements, with users advised to do this at least once a month.
For example, if a user weighs ingredients frequently, such as in baking, they should check the calibration more often – perhaps every week. This is essential because inconsistent measurements can lead to cooking failures.
Battery management also plays a critical role. Many kitchen scales use standard AA or AAA batteries, which should be replaced every six months to prevent leakage and corrosion. If a user notices any display issues, they should replace the batteries immediately to maintain accuracy.
External factors can influence performance. Extreme temperatures or high humidity can affect how the scale operates. Users should avoid placing scales near sources of heat or direct sunlight. Mechanical pressure, such as dropping the scale, can also cause inaccuracies or damage.
Regular maintenance practices can significantly enhance the scale’s usage life. Users who neglect these practices may find their scale becomes less accurate or ceases to function altogether.
